A police clearance certificate is an official document that verifies whether an individual has a criminal record. It is often required by governments and institutions around the world as part of background checks. This certificate serves as proof of your good conduct and character, which is essential for many immigration processes, including the Canada student visa.
To study in Canada, international students need to apply for a study permit, which is often colloquially referred to as a student visa. The study permit is not just a ticket to enter Canada; it’s a legal document that allows you to stay in the country and pursue your education. The requirements for acquiring a study permit can vary depending on your home country and the duration of your intended studies.

If required, failing to provide a police clearance certificate can lead to delays or even denial of your study permit application. Canadian immigration officials conduct thorough background checks, and any discrepancies can raise red flags. Thus, it’s crucial to comply with all immigration requirements to avoid complications.
